The error 0x800F081F when running DISM or .NET Framework installation can occur due to one of the following reasons: The component store is corrupted or several files are missing in the store. The system is unable to access the Microsoft Update servers to restore the missing files.

How do I fix DISM error 0x800f081f?

To resolve this issue, run a component update and then an SFC scan, or point DISM to the location that contains the files to use when attempting to restore the image. You can also fix this problem by switching windows through the Media Creation software tool on the Microsoft website.
